Intervention vaccination single dose Comparator Agent Nil Nil Age From Age To Gender Details Inclusion Criteria * Male and female new born babies with the age of less than one month - Healthy babies as evaluated by personal & medical history, general and systemic examination - Babies with the body weight of more than 2 kgs - Babies having minimum 34 weeks of intrauterine gestational period - Mother being negative to HIV 1 & 2, Hepatitis B & C * Male and female infants with the age of one month, but less than one year - Healthy babies as evaluated by personal & medical history, general and systemic examination - Babies with the body weight proportionate to the age and judged to be acceptable in view of the physician - Mother being negative to HIV 1 & 2, Hepatitis B & C * Male and female children with the age of 1 to 14 yrs - Healthy page 3 / 5

Exclusion Criteria Method of Generating Random Sequence Method of Concealment Blinding/Masking Details children as evaluated by personal & medical history, general and systemic examination - Children being negative for Tuberculin test - Normal Hematological and urinary parameters and chest X ray (or Clinically insignificant deviations in view of the physician) - Negative for HIV 1 & 2, Hepatitis B & C * Apart from the age specific inclusion criteria, the following criteria are generally applicable - Parents willing to give informed consent and comply with study requirements - Absence of BCG vaccine scar - In the best interest of the child?s health, the physician may recruit any potential subject who is otherwise likely to get rejected from vaccination. Exclusion Criteria * Male and female new born babies with the age of less than one year - Babies with prolonged umbilical cord bleeding (only for babies upto one month old) - Parents having tuberculosis * Male and female children with the age of 1 to 14 yrs - Positive Tuberculin test - Positive for HIV 1 & 2, Hepatitis B & C - Abnormal hematological & urinary parameters and / or chest X ray * Apart from the age specific exclusion criteria, the following are applicable generally - Babies considered to be very sick (in view of the physician) - Having localized or systemic infections - History suggestive of or Diagnosed of having Cardiovascular, pulmonary, hepatic, renal, hematological, gastrointestinal, endocrinal, immunological, dermatological, neurological or psychiatric disorders - Subjects having acute or chronic febrile conditions - Receiving immunosuppressants including corticosteroids and anti tubercular drugs - Hypersensitivity reaction to the vaccine - In the best interest of the child?s health, the physician may reject any potential subject who is otherwise eligible for vaccination.
